TNL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2022 in Review
341 of the 6,237 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Travel + Leisure Co (TNL) for Q4 2022, worth a combined $2.56B — up 1.3% from $2.53B a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 52 funds closed out of TNL and 47 opened new positions — a net loss of 5 holders — while 135 trimmed existing stakes and 94 added.
The largest buyer was Miller Value Partners, opening a new position worth an estimated $37.5M. The largest seller was Principal Financial Group, cutting an estimated $57.9M.
